// (c)2013 Felipe Sanches <juca@members.fsf.org>
|
||||
// licensed under the terms of the GNU GPL version 3 (or later)
|
||||
|
||||
function normalize(v) = v / (sqrt(v[0] * v[0] + v[1] * v[1]));
|
||||
|
||||
//
|
||||
// The voronoi() function generates a 2D surface, which can be provided to
|
||||
// a) linear_extrude() to produce a 3D object
|
||||
// b) intersection() to restrict it to a a specified shape -- see voronoi_polygon.scad
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Parameters:
|
||||
// points (required) ... nuclei coordinates (array of [x, y] pairs)
|
||||
// L ... the radius of the "world" (the pattern is built within this circle)
|
||||
// thickness ... the thickness of the lines between cells
|
||||
// round ... the radius applied to corners (fillet in CAD terms)
|
||||
// nuclei (bool) ... show nuclei sites
|
||||
//
|
||||
// These parameters need to be kept more or less in proportion to each other, and to the distance
|
||||
// apart of points in the point_set. If one or the other parameter is increased or decreased too
|
||||
// much, you'll get no output.
|
||||
//
|
||||
module voronoi(points, L = 200, thickness = 1, round = 6, nuclei = true) {
|
||||
for (p = points) {
|
||||
difference() {
|
||||
minkowski() {
|
||||
intersection_for(p1 = points){
|
||||
if (p != p1) {
|
||||
angle = 90 + atan2(p[1] - p1[1], p[0] - p1[0]);
|
||||
|
||||
translate((p + p1) / 2 - normalize(p1 - p) * (thickness + round))
|
||||
rotate([0, 0, angle])
|
||||
translate([-L, -L])
|
||||
square([2 * L, L]);
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
circle(r = round, $fn = 20);
|
||||
}
|
||||
if (nuclei)
|
||||
translate(p) circle(r = 1, $fn = 20);
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
}

//
|
||||
// The random_voronoi() function is the helper wrapper over the voronoi() core.
|
||||
// It generates random nuclei site coordinates into the square area,
|
||||
// passing other arguments to voronoi() unchanged.
|
||||
//
|
||||
// Parameters:
|
||||
// n ... number of nuclei sites to be generated
|
||||
// nuclei (bool) ... show nuclei sites
|
||||
// L ... the radius of the "world" (the pattern is built within this circle)
|
||||
// thickness ... the thickness of the lines between cells
|
||||
// round ... the radius applied to corners (fillet in CAD terms)
|
||||
// min ... minimum x and y coordinate for nuclei generation
|
||||
// max ... maximum x and y coordinate for nuclei generation
|
||||
// seed ... seed for the random generator (random if undefined)
|
||||
// center (bool) ... move resulting pattern to [0, 0] if true
|
||||
//
|
||||
module random_voronoi(n = 20, nuclei = true, L = 200, thickness = 1, round = 6, min = 0, max = 100, seed = undef, center = false) {
|
||||
seed = seed == undef ? rands(0, 100, 1)[0] : seed;
|
||||
echo("Seed", seed);
|
||||
|
||||
// Generate points.
|
||||
x = rands(min, max, n, seed);
|
||||
y = rands(min, max, n, seed + 1);
|
||||
points = [ for (i = [0 : n - 1]) [x[i], y[i]] ];
|
||||
|
||||
// Center Voronoi.
|
||||
offset_x = center ? -(max(x) - min(x)) / 2 : 0;
|
||||
offset_y = center ? -(max(y) - min(y)) / 2 : 0;
|
||||
translate([offset_x, offset_y])
|
||||
|
||||
voronoi(points, L = L, thickness = thickness, round = round, nuclei = nuclei);
|
||||
}
